Yes, it is mandatory to pay the seat acceptance fee (also known as the seat confirmation fee) in JoSAA (Joint Seat Allocation Authority) counseling if you are offered a seat in any of the participating institutes (IITs, NITs, IIITs, GFTIs) during a particular round of allotment. The seat acceptance fee confirms that you are accepting the seat offered to you.

Here's a breakdown of the fee structure:

  • For General/OBC-NCL/EWS category candidates: INR 45,000

  • For SC/ST/PwD category candidates: INR 20,000

This fee is non-refundable but adjustable. If you decide to take admission, it will be adjusted with the institute's admission fee. However, if

NIT Durgapur offers admission to the MSc course across multiple specialisations based on candidates' performance in the IIT JAM entrance exam, followed by the CCMN counselling process. For 2025 admission, the Round 1 closing ranks varied between 247 and 1145 for the students belonging to the General AI quota. Of all the MSc specialisations, the one with the lowest cutoff rank of 247 was Applied Geology and Geoinformatics. For other specialisations along with their GATE CCMN first-round closing ranks, check out the table provided below:

CourseCCMN Round 1 Cutoff 2025
M.Sc. in Physics1145
M.Sc. in Chemistry973
M.Sc. in Mathematics895
M.Sc. in Applied Geology and Geoinformatics247

NIT Agartala admission to the MSc course is based on IIT JAM scores, followed by the CCMN counselling process. CCMN stands for Centralized Common Counselling for MSc and MSc (Tech) admissions at NITs and CFTIs. NIT Agartala CCMN cutoff 2025 has been announced across multiple specialisations, wherein the closing ranks varied between 1090 and 1640 for the students belonging to the General AI quota. Please note that the cutoff ranks vary for different rounds, categories, and quotas. Provided below is Round 1 of the NIT Agartala MSc cutoff 2025 for the general AI category candidates:

CourseCCMN Round 1 Cutoff 2025
M.Sc. in Physics1574
M.Sc. in Chemistry1640
M.Sc. in Mathematics and Computing1090

The annual fee for the B.Tech programme in Computer Science and Engineering (CSE) at Noida Institute of Engineering and Technology (NIET), Greater Noida, is approximately INR 1,03,000. This fee is consistent for each of the four years of the program.?

In addition to tuition, there are other mandatory fees:

  • One-Time Fees (First Year):

    • Admission Fee: INR 23,850

    • Student Welfare Fee: INR 20,000

    • TBL Fee: INR 4,950

    • Total First-Year One-Time Fees: INR 48,800

  • Annual Fees (Subsequent Years):

    • External Exam Fee: INR 7,500

    • Internal Exam Fee: INR 4,000

    • Registration Fee (including LMS/e-content): INR 4,000

    • Total Annual Fees: INR 15,500
